A drip cap is a type of flashing that prevents water from entering the backside of trim above door, window, or water table areas. Drip cap design and installation. The lowly drip cap needs to be taken more seriously to prevent leaks and rot. For best protection, add a metal drip cap at the top of the window, caulked directly to sheathing.
